Call of Juarez franchise returns to Techland

The recently formed publisher claims the trademark back from Ubisoft

Posted on

Techland Publishing has announced that the rights for Call of Juarez series have returned to Techland after successful partnership with Ubisoft.

Call of Juarez: Gunslinger is back on sale as part of Techland Publishing’s catalogue, after being temporarily removed recently due to expiring rights.

More information regarding the availability of other Call of Juarez games on digital stores will be shared at a later date.

Call of Juarez series spans 4 games, starting 2007 and with most recent entry in 2013.
